Hello all,
Just a simple question. I have applied for Global Business Management and am in the process of applying for student visa.
I worked for 5 years with a company and have all the necessary documents. After I quit my first job, I joined a startup where my salary structure was not stable (it was mostly unpaid) and I do not have my salary slips. However I do have my experience letter. How do I justify this in my student visa application. Any response would be appreciated. Thank you.

I worked in a startup for 3 years before I applied for masters. I did not get paid for a few months too. I attached salary slips for 3 consecutive months (latest) and a relieving letter /letter of experience from the company that detailed my position, how long I worked, what I worked on. It was on the company letterhead, had the company stamp on it and a signature from a senior-level person (In my case, the director). That was sufficient. I suggest you get a letter of that sort if you cannot attach salary slips.
